What is PokerBros?
In recent years, online poker has undergone significant evolution, with new platforms challenging traditional sites. One of the standout names in this shift is PokerBros—a mobile poker app that has gained popularity worldwide. But what exactly is PokerBros, and why has it attracted so many players?
PokerBros Explained
PokerBros is a mobile-based online poker platform launched in 2019, offering a unique take on the traditional online poker experience. Unlike mainstream poker sites like PokerStars or partypoker, PokerBros doesn’t operate as a typical real-money poker room. Instead, it provides a social gaming platform where users play with virtual chips in private “clubs.”
At its core, PokerBros acts as a software provider. It allows independent clubs and unions to host their own poker games and tournaments. Players must be invited or gain access to these clubs through an agent or referral. While the app itself doesn’t handle real-money transactions, many clubs use external arrangements to play for real stakes.
How Does It Work?
When you download PokerBros, you won’t find public tables or lobbies. Instead, you’ll need a club ID and referral code to join a private club. Each club is managed by its own administrators, who organize cash games and tournaments. Multiple clubs can join together to form unions, pooling their player bases to offer larger games and more traffic.
Players typically acquire chips from an agent affiliated with a club. While the chips inside the app are virtual, players often exchange real money for them through external payment methods. It’s important to note that PokerBros officially operates under a play-money model, distancing itself from direct involvement in real-money transactions.
Why is PokerBros Popular?
Several factors contribute to PokerBros’s popularity:
- Accessibility: The app is available worldwide and can be played on iOS and Android devices, offering flexibility to play anytime, anywhere.
- Private Games: Players enjoy the ability to participate in exclusive, invite-only games, often with friends or organized poker communities.
- Variety of Formats: PokerBros offers a wide range of poker games, including Texas Hold’em, Pot-Limit Omaha, and other variations.
- Customization: Club owners can tailor table rules, stakes, and tournament structures to fit their community’s preferences.
Additionally, many players are drawn to PokerBros because it offers softer competition compared to traditional poker sites, as the player pool is often more casual and localized.
Is PokerBros Safe and Legal?
Since PokerBros operates under a social gaming license and does not directly handle real-money gambling, its legality depends on local laws and the way clubs conduct operations. However, because money is often exchanged outside the app, players should exercise caution and choose reputable agents and clubs.
The platform uses security measures such as random number generators (RNGs) certified by independent auditors to ensure fair play. However, since games are privately run, the integrity of individual clubs can vary.
